The Opportunity
We're looking for an experienced Senior Engineering Geologist to join our Geo-Structural Engineering team.

In this role, you will provide geotechnical and geo-structural expertise for large-scale energy, transmission, and infrastructure projects, supporting everything from site investigations and hazard assessments through design, construction support, and project delivery.

If you enjoy solving complex geotechnical challenges, collaborating with multidisciplinary teams, and leading cutting-edge foundation and geo-structural solutions, this role offers meaningful technical work, leadership opportunities, and long-term professional growth.

This position is based in Calgary, Alberta, with occasional travel to project sites as required.

What You'll Do

Lead geotechnical and geo-structural engineering activities for foundation, retaining wall, and civil infrastructure projects

Plan and execute geotechnical investigations, geologic hazard assessments, engineering analyses, and design calculations

Develop engineering reports, construction drawings, specifications, and technical documentation

Lead geologic hazard modelling, including seismic, fault characterization, flood, and scour assessments

Coordinate with multidisciplinary teams, including geotechnical, geological, structural,



transmission, substation, civil, GIS, and construction management professionals

Oversee geotechnical drilling, field investigations, testing programs, and subcontractor activities

Develop and manage project budgets while supporting project planning and execution

Provide engineering support during construction and communicate technical recommendations to clients and project stakeholders

Mentor and provide technical guidance to engineering geologists and junior team members

Support quality management initiatives while contributing to the development of engineering standards and best practices

What We're Looking For

Bachelor of Science in Geological Sciences or a related discipline

Registered Professional Geoscientist (P.Geo.)

10+ years of experience in geotechnical, transmission, substation, or related infrastructure projects

Strong knowledge of geotechnical investigations, foundation engineering, geologic hazard assessments, and geo-structural engineering

Experience developing engineering reports, construction drawings, specifications, and technical documentation

Experience coordinating multidisciplinary engineering and construction teams

Proficiency with Microsoft Office; experience with GIS software and geotechnical analysis software (e.g., SLIDE, DIPS, RocSlope, LPILE, GROUP, SHAFT) is considered an asset

Strong communication, leadership, organizational, and problem-solving skillsExperience providing construction-phase geotechnical support, contractor coordination, and quality control is considered an asset





Ability to travel to project sites as required (approximately 10-25%)
